TrueView only prints 1/4 of the full plan !!! Help !!!

Hello,

 

Im having issues in our office when im trying to print any plan A1(36"x24") to our plotter using TrueView. I only end up getting the top part of my plan which about 1/4 of the entire drawing. What is strange is that our autocad can print whitout any problem. On a second note, ive notice that when i try setting my drawing landscape, the 1/4 of my drawing that comes out is set as portrait. Any help would be greatly appreciated.

You may want to try using the PC3 on TrueView that you are currently using for Design Review. It may be that there is a problem with the PC3 you currently have. Also, there is a setting in AutoCAD that allows you to process the plot on the plotter instead of from within AutoCAD itself. So if you have set that, it may be why TrueView is not able to process the plot. Since you have both programs, the best solution may be to use AutoCAD to plot your files.
